Performance Bonds



If you're in the construction market, you might require an efficiency bond to secure your clients. An efficiency bond is a type of guaranty bond that assures the conclusion of a task according to the terms described in the contract.

It offers economic protection to the obligee, typically the job proprietor, in case the contractor stops working to meet their commitments. By getting a performance bond, you can ensure your customers that you can finishing the task as agreed upon. This bond aids construct count on and reliability, providing your clients assurance that their investment is safeguarded.

Additionally, efficiency bonds are usually needed by regulation or defined in contracts for public construction jobs, ensuring that taxpayers' cash is utilized successfully and properly.

License and Permit Bonds



When you acquire a permit or allow for your business or career, a certificate and permit bond might be needed. This sort of bond makes sure that you'll adhere to all the policies and legislations associated with your license or authorization. linked website supplies economic protection to the federal government and the general public by ensuring that you'll fulfill your responsibilities and responsibilities.

Certificate and permit bonds can be needed for different sectors such as building and construction, car car dealerships, home loan brokers, and specialists. The bond amount is normally identified by the federal government agency issuing the permit or license, and it can differ depending upon the type of business or career.
